    CCM101 – MANAGE AND MERCHANDISE A B2C COMMERCE CLOUD STORE

    (Program update November 2021)

    Score : 4,8/5 (average of past 12 month reviews)

    Discover how to present products in a compelling way on a B2C Commerce Cloud storefront so you can turn customers into repeat customers. In this 2 and a half days class, you’ll learn how to improve conversion rates and increase the average order size of shoppers. Our B2C Commerce Cloud experts will walk you through how to organize an existing site, use best practices in search and online marketing, enhance the shopper experience, and leverage analytics to understand what products are selling best and why.

    NOTE: This course does not include site creation, programming, or site design. This class is taught using the SFRA reference architecture site and not the client’s specific site. Client specific site is used during the Launch Readiness Bootcamp conducted by Services.

    Audience

    This class is ideal for merchants, marketers, and content managers who want to learn more about using B2C Commerce Cloud Business Manager to manage end-to-end business operations for a Commerce Cloud storefront. This course is also useful for developers preparing for the B2C Commerce Developer certification, providing information on working with a B2C site and data management using Business Manager.

    Prerequisites

    Please complete the following trailmix before attending our expert-led class. Trailmix, Trailhead Academy

  • Objectives

    When you complete this course, you will be able to:

    • Organize a storefront using catalogs, categories, products, pricing, and search refinements.
    • Improve results in search engines using SEO best practices.
    • Improve on-site search using the search index, Einstein Search dictionaries, and sorting rules.
    • Entice and target online shoppers using customer groups, qualifiers, campaigns, and promotions.
    • Create shopper experiences using content slots, Page Designer, and Einstein Recommendations.
    • Leverage analytics and reports to determine success
    • Create A/B Tests to make decisions on storefront experiences
